Case Summary

The United States filed a civil forfeiture action seeking $264,790 seized from Tyrone Hunter, docketed as 25-cv-01739. The government's theory — whether the funds are proceeds of drug trafficking, fraud, or another predicate offense — is not specified in the available record. The most recent docket activity is an administrative deadline reset, suggesting the case is in active pre-trial management. Civil forfeiture actions proceed against the property itself, not the individual. Hunter, as a claimant, must establish standing and then contest the government's probable cause showing to recover the funds.
